Carlo's Cucina Italiana

Italian restaurant · Allston

7

@infatuation

"When you’re sick of being told to order 2-3 small plates per person, head to Carlo’s, a tiny Italian spot that serves giant plates of pasta and Italian classics like veal parm. You’re not going to find ground-breaking food here (as you’ll probably guess upon seeing the very ’80s, very cartoony murals of the Italian countryside on the walls) but you will find food that fills you up and reminds you how great simple Italian can be." - dan secatore
